7+ Is a Roth Conversion Right? 401k to Roth Calculator

A financial tool that estimates the potential tax implications and future value associated with transferring funds from a traditional 401(k) account to a Roth 401(k) or Roth IRA. This calculation considers factors such as the current balance of the 401(k), the individual’s current and projected tax bracket, the expected rate of return on investments, and the time horizon before retirement. For example, a user might input a $100,000 401(k) balance, a 22% current tax bracket, an 8% expected annual return, and a 20-year retirement horizon to see the projected after-tax value under both scenarios.

This analysis is valuable because it assists individuals in making informed decisions about their retirement savings strategy. The primary benefit lies in understanding the trade-off between paying taxes now on the converted amount versus potentially paying no taxes on qualified withdrawals in retirement. Historically, this decision was less common, but as Roth accounts have gained popularity and as tax laws have evolved, the need for such evaluations has increased significantly, empowering individuals to optimize their retirement income.

Step-by-Step Implicit Differentiation Calculator Online

A computational tool that provides a detailed, sequential solution for implicit differentiation problems enables users to understand the application of the chain rule and product rule in cases where variables are not explicitly defined as functions of one another. For instance, given an equation like x + y = 25, rather than solving for y explicitly, this tool will demonstrate each step in finding dy/dx, showing how each term is differentiated with respect to x, treating y as a function of x.

Such a utility offers several advantages. It enhances understanding of the underlying calculus principles by providing a breakdown of each computational stage. It serves as a valuable resource for students learning calculus, allowing them to check their work and identify areas of misunderstanding. Moreover, it saves time and reduces the likelihood of error, particularly in complex problems involving multiple terms and functions. Historically, manual calculation was the only method; this automated approach increases efficiency and accuracy.

Free Saturated Steam Table Calculator Online

This is a tool, often software-based, that determines the thermodynamic properties of saturated steam at specified conditions. These properties include pressure, temperature, specific volume, enthalpy, entropy, and internal energy. For example, inputting a specific saturation temperature will yield the corresponding saturation pressure and other related characteristics.

Its significance lies in its ability to streamline engineering calculations within fields like power generation, chemical processing, and HVAC systems. Prior to digital versions, engineers relied on printed charts and manual interpolation, a process that was time-consuming and prone to error. This tool offers increased accuracy and efficiency, facilitating optimal design and analysis of thermal systems.

7+ Easy Ways to Calculate Volumetric Flow Rate [Guide]

The quantity of fluid that passes a specific point per unit of time is a crucial parameter in many engineering and scientific applications. It’s determination involves measuring the volume of fluid traversing a cross-sectional area during a defined interval. For instance, one might measure the amount of water flowing through a pipe every second, or the amount of air exiting a ventilation system each minute. This measurement provides insight into system performance and efficiency.

Understanding this measurement is vital for designing and optimizing systems involving fluid transport. It allows engineers to predict pressure drops, determine pipe sizes, and ensure adequate cooling or heating in various processes. Historically, methods for quantifying this parameter relied on manual techniques like collecting fluid in a container and measuring its volume over time. Modern techniques often employ sophisticated sensors and meters for continuous and accurate data acquisition. Precise control over this parameter leads to optimized resource consumption, reduced waste, and improved overall system performance.

Free Electrical Gutter Sizing Calculator: Easy & Fast

A tool designed to determine the appropriate dimensions of an enclosure used to house electrical conductors and connections is essential for electrical installations. This tool considers factors such as the number and size of conductors, their insulation type, and applicable electrical codes to calculate the necessary gutter size. For instance, given a specific number of conductors of a certain gauge and insulation rating, the calculation will output the minimum required cross-sectional area of the enclosure to safely accommodate them.

Properly dimensioned enclosures ensure sufficient space for conductors, facilitate heat dissipation, and prevent damage to insulation due to overcrowding or bending. This, in turn, contributes to the overall safety and reliability of electrical systems. Historically, these calculations were performed manually, often leading to inaccuracies and potential code violations. The advent of automated tools has significantly streamlined the process, reducing errors and saving time for electrical engineers and contractors.

8+ Easy Payback Calculation in Excel: Guide & Tips

The process of determining the duration required for an investment to generate enough revenue to cover its initial cost can be effectively managed using spreadsheet software. This financial metric, often expressed in years, provides a straightforward assessment of an investment’s risk and liquidity. For instance, if a project requires an initial investment of $100,000 and generates $25,000 in annual cash inflows, the payback period is four years, calculated by dividing the initial investment by the annual cash flow.

Analyzing the speed at which an investment recovers its initial outlay is a critical component of capital budgeting. This metric aids in prioritizing projects, managing risk, and making informed investment decisions. Businesses often use this calculation to compare different potential investments and select the one with the shortest return period. This emphasis on rapid recovery can be particularly valuable in industries with rapidly changing technologies or uncertain market conditions.
